Honor 8X Android Smartphone was launched in September 2018. It is priced in India at Rs. 14999 ($0.00), running on the Hisilicon Kirin 710 (12 nm) processor with Mali-G51 MP4 GPU. The phone has 6 GB RAM and 64/128 GB of internal storage which is expandable using microSD, up to 400 GB (dedicated slot).
The Honor 8X has a 6.5 inches, 1080 x 2340 pixels IPS display with a pixel density of 396 ppi. It has Gorilla Glass protection as well. Coming to cameras, it has a 20 MP rear camera and a 16 MP front camera for selfies. It has a microUSB port for data syncing and charging. There is a fingerprint sensor present on the Honor 8X as well, along with a magnetic field sensor (compass), gyroscope sensor, proximity sensor and accelerometer sensor. It is a dual SIM smartphone with support for 4G LTE, USB OTG, Wi-Fi, FM Radio and GPS too.
The Honor 8X runs on Android 8.1 (Oreo), upgradable to Android 9.0 (Pie) and all this is powered by a 3750 mAh battery. It measures 160.4 x 76.6 x 7.8 mm (height x width x thickness) with a total weight of 175 grams including battery.
